The Type 2 Diabetes Score in 17212, Big Cove Tannery, Pennsylvania is 58 out of 100 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

84.86 percent of the population in 17212 drive to work alone. 0.00 percent of the people take some form of public transportation like the bus or the train to work. Approximately 60.56 percent of the residents get to work in less than 30 minutes. 7.17 percent of the residents in 17212 get to work in more than 60 minutes. The average household size is approximately 2.19 members with about 2.42 cars available per household.

An estimate of 95.48 percent of the residents in 17212 has some form of health insurance. 38.61 percent of the residents have some type of public health insurance like Medicare, Medicaid, Veterans Affairs (VA), or TRICARE. About 77.02 percent of the residents have private health insurance, either through their employer or direct purchase.

A resident in 17212 would have to travel an average of 9.86 miles to reach the nearest hospital with an emergency room, Fulton County Medical Center . In a 20-mile radius, there are 0 healthcare providers accessible to residents in 17212, Big Cove Tannery, Pennsylvania.

As of , an estimate of 531 residents live in 17212 with a median age of 47.3 years. 18.83 percent of the population is under the age of 18, and 24.86 percent of the population is at least 65 years of age. 38.27 percent of the residents in 17212 is currently married, and 15.72 percent of the population has never been married.

The monthly median household income in 17212 is $7,500.00. The monthly median housing costs for residents in 17212 is approximately $978. The median household spends about 13.04 percent of their income on housing.

Type 2 Diabetes is a chronic condition that affects the way your body metabolizes sugar (glucose), an important source of fuel for your body. With Type 2 Diabetes, your body either resists the effects of insulin — a hormone that regulates the movement of sugar into your cells — or doesn't produce enough insulin to maintain a normal glucose level. This can lead to various complications such as heart disease, stroke, kidney disease, eye problems, and nerve damage over time. Managing this condition requires regular medical attention, including check-ups, monitoring blood sugar levels, and making lifestyle adjustments.
